“Man Fakes Illness to Evade Trial for Child Abuse”

A man who pretended to be seriously ill in order to evade prosecution for sexually abusing children was exposed by his own home surveillance system. John Siddell, 41, resorted to using a wheelchair to avoid facing charges for molesting three boys in Leicester Crown Court. However, his deception fell apart when footage showed him walking unassisted at social events, including Elvis Presley nights.

With the help of his brother James Siddell, John maintained the facade of his poor health, even convincing psychiatrists that he was unfit to stand trial. The abuse of the victims, all under the age of 14, occurred between 2018 and 2021. Following the investigation, John was sentenced to 15 years in prison with an additional two-year extended term, while James received a two-year and nine-month sentence.

During sentencing, Judge Keith Raynor condemned the brothers’ deceitful actions as “scheming and devious,” stating that they manipulated John’s mental and physical conditions to obstruct justice. Prosecutor Claudia James revealed that the brothers led a double life, which was partially exposed through social media and CCTV evidence from their home.

Despite portraying himself as incapacitated, evidence showed John engaging in various activities without any signs of impairment. His ability to walk unaided and perform daily tasks contradicted his claims of severe disability. Medical professionals later confirmed that there was no substantial evidence to support his alleged incapacity.

The victims, whose identities remain confidential, shared in a statement read in court that they continue to struggle with the aftermath of the abuse. The Siddell brothers, natives of Ashington, Northumberland, were absent from their sentencing hearing. John’s defense attorney described him as a vulnerable individual with epilepsy, autism, and learning disabilities, suggesting that his family exaggerated his health issues for personal gain.

In closing, Nicola Potts of the Crown Prosecution Service emphasized the severe impact of John’s manipulative actions on the victims, highlighting the profound harm caused by his deceitful behavior and the complicity of his brother.
